I would definitely wait until he is neutered, for right now hormones will make it impossible to bond, and all the progress that you make will vanish as soon as he’s neutered, unfortunately. Waiting a few weeks after that even is a good idea too. For, after they are fixed, hormones will still be “floating around”, so it’s always good to wait for those to drain out. 🙂
For when you do start bonding, some of my recommendations would be to do a bit more pre-bonding (cage, litter box, and toy swaps) seeing as your female rabbit is a little scared of him currently, and having a bit more time to get used to his scent may help. 🙂 I’m thinking that the playpen can also work for a semi-neutral territory once you’ve finished in neutral, for when you start bonding sessions. 🙂
